How much do seton hospital jobs pay per hour?

As of Jul 2, 2026, the average hourly pay for seton hospital in the United States is $44.63,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$18.03 and $67.55 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What's the highest paying job at a hospital?

The highest paying jobs at a hospital are typically executive roles such as Chief Executive Officer (CEO) or Chief Medical Officer (CMO), with salaries often exceeding $200,000 annually. Medical specialists like neurosurgeons and cardiologists also earn high salaries, often over $300,000, due to their advanced training and expertise.

What is the easiest hospital job to get into?

The easiest hospital jobs to enter are often entry-level positions such as patient transporters, medical receptionists, or dietary aides, which typically require minimal formal education and training. These roles may require a high school diploma or equivalent and on-the-job training, making them accessible for many job seekers.

The Practice

Seton Medical Center - Daly City, California

  • Seton Medical Center has been serving the health care needs of San Francisco and northern San Mateo County since its founding as Mary's Help Hospital in 1893.
  • 398-bed hospital with a 24/7, 18-bed Emergency Department
  • Annual volume of approximately 30,000.
  • Recognized for its cardiovascular excellence, Seton offers a comprehensive range of medical specialties, including STEMI certification.
